Transaction 4495626314f7ab300e5f11edf5f344469c6b2a2aec431da37652ecf9380a9198
1 Input
1 Output
-
4495626314f7ab300e5f11edf5f344469c6b2a2aec431da37652ecf9380a9198:0
- value
- 484089
- script pubkey
- OP_0 OP_PUSHBYTES_20 944d53c75628fd54de37b7a3220a282eb938ed6b
- address
- bc1qj3x4836k9r74fh3hk73jyz3g96un3mttl7jegl